Understanding College Football Odds

Before diving into the world of college football betting lines‚ it’s crucial to grasp the fundamental concept of odds. Odds represent the probability of a specific outcome in a game‚ as predicted by sportsbooks.​ These numerical expressions not only tell you the likelihood of an event but also determine your potential payout.​ Let’s break down the primary types of odds you’ll encounter⁚

1. American Odds

Commonly used in the United States‚ American odds are displayed with a plus (+) or minus (-) sign preceding a number.​

  • Negative Odds (-)⁚ These indicate the favorite to win.​ The number represents how much you need to wager to win $100. For instance‚ -200 odds mean you must bet $200 to win $100.​
  • Positive Odds (+)⁚ These signify the underdog.​ The number indicates how much you would win if you bet $100.​ For example‚ +200 odds mean a $100 bet would yield a $200 profit.

2.​ Fractional Odds

Popular in the United Kingdom and often seen in horse racing‚ fractional odds are expressed as a fraction.​ The fraction represents the potential profit relative to your stake. For example⁚

  • Odds of 5/1: A successful $1 bet would return $5 in profit‚ plus your original $1 stake.​

3.​ Decimal Odds

Widely used in Europe‚ Canada‚ and Australia‚ decimal odds represent the total payout you receive for every $1 wagered‚ including your original stake.​ For example⁚

  • Odds of 3.​00⁚ A $1 bet would result in a total payout of $3‚ consisting of $2 profit and your initial $1 bet.​

Understanding these different odds formats is essential for comparing lines across various sportsbooks and making informed betting decisions.​

Types of College Football Bets

College football offers a diverse range of bet types‚ catering to both novice and seasoned bettors.​ Let’s explore some of the most popular options⁚

1.​ Point Spread Bets

Point spread bets‚ also known as “the spread‚” are designed to level the playing field between two teams with differing strengths.​ The sportsbook sets a point margin‚ and bettors wager on whether the favored team will win by more than that margin or the underdog will lose by less (or pull off an upset victory).​

2. Moneyline Bets

Moneyline bets are straightforward⁚ you simply wager on which team you believe will win the game outright.​ Odds are assigned based on each team’s perceived chances of winning.​ Favorites will have negative odds‚ while underdogs have positive odds.​

3.​ Over/Under Bets (Totals)

Over/under bets‚ also called totals bets‚ focus on the combined score of both teams.​ The sportsbook sets a projected total points for the game‚ and bettors wager on whether the actual combined score will be over or under that projection.​

4.​ Futures Bets

Futures bets allow you to wager on events that will be determined in the future‚ such as the winner of a conference championship or the College Football Playoff National Champion.​ These bets often offer significant potential payouts.​

5.​ Prop Bets

Prop bets (short for proposition bets) center around specific events or player performances within a game‚ rather than the game’s outcome.​ Examples include “Will Player X score a touchdown?​” or “How many passing yards will Team Y have?​”

Understanding these different bet types empowers you to explore various betting strategies and find the options that align best with your risk tolerance and desired level of involvement.​

Comparing and Analyzing Odds

In the dynamic world of college football betting‚ odds can fluctuate significantly across different sportsbooks.​ To ensure you’re getting the most favorable lines and maximizing potential returns‚ comparing and analyzing odds is crucial.​

1.​ Utilize Odds Comparison Websites and Tools

Numerous websites and dedicated tools provide real-time odds comparisons from various sportsbooks.​ These platforms offer a convenient way to identify the best prices for your chosen bets without needing to navigate multiple sportsbook websites manually.​

2.​ Understand the “Vig” or “Juice”

The “vig‚” short for vigorish‚ represents the sportsbook’s commission on each bet.​ It’s essential to factor in the vig when comparing odds‚ as a higher vig can impact your overall profitability in the long run.​ Look for sportsbooks that consistently offer competitive vig or reduced juice promotions.​

3.​ Consider Line Movements and Their Causes

Odds are not static; they move based on betting patterns‚ news‚ injuries‚ and other factors.​ Paying attention to line movements can provide insights into public sentiment and potentially uncover value bets.​ However‚ be cautious‚ as large line swings can sometimes indicate a highly influential factor that drastically alters a game’s dynamics.

4.​ Shop for the Best Odds on Each Bet

Don’t settle for the first odds you see.​ Take the time to shop around different sportsbooks‚ as even seemingly small discrepancies in odds can accumulate over time and significantly impact your overall winnings.​ Consider using multiple sportsbooks to capitalize on the best lines for each individual bet you place.​

By mastering the art of comparing and analyzing college football odds‚ you’ll gain a significant advantage in identifying value‚ making informed betting decisions‚ and ultimately enhancing your chances of success.​

Strategies for Successful Betting

Navigating the college football betting landscape requires more than just luck; it demands strategic thinking‚ disciplined bankroll management‚ and a keen understanding of the game.​ Here are some proven strategies to elevate your chances of success⁚

1; Specialize and Research Extensively

Instead of spreading your bets thinly across numerous games‚ consider focusing on a specific conference‚ division‚ or even a few teams.​ This specialization allows you to become intimately familiar with team tendencies‚ coaching styles‚ and player matchups‚ giving you an edge in identifying valuable betting opportunities.​

2.​ Embrace Value Betting

Value betting involves identifying discrepancies between the odds offered and your own assessment of a game’s outcome.​ It’s not just about picking winners but about finding bets where the potential payout outweighs the perceived risk.​ This approach requires objective analysis‚ considering factors beyond just team records.

3.​ Manage Your Bankroll Wisely

One of the most critical aspects of successful betting is responsible bankroll management.​ Determine a comfortable betting unit size (typically 1-5% of your bankroll) and avoid chasing losses.​ Remember‚ consistency and long-term profitability are key‚ not hitting every single bet.​

4.​ Fade the Public and Follow Reverse Line Movement

The general betting public doesn’t always make the most informed wagers.​ Look for opportunities to “fade the public” by betting against heavily favored teams when you spot potential vulnerabilities. Additionally‚ keep an eye on reverse line movement‚ where odds move against the popular bet‚ as this can often indicate sharp money coming in on the other side.​

By implementing these strategies and consistently refining your approach‚ you’ll be well on your way to making more informed and potentially profitable college football betting decisions.​
